What affects the price

When you look at garage door repairs, the total cost depends on a few moving parts. The main factors are the type of door you have, the specific hardware that failed, and the complexity of the labor involved. For example, replacing a single heavy-duty spring is a different job than repairing a damaged track or an opener motor that has burned out. What are common issues with garage door sensors that need repair?

Garage door sensors in Arlington can become misaligned, dirty, or damaged, preventing the opener from closing the door. If the indicator lights are blinking or the door reverses, the sensors may need adjustment or cleaning. A licensed pro can diagnose if the issue is with the sensors themselves, their wiring, or the opener's logic board. They'll ensure safety.
